[13] A short period with Hesketh in F1 before the team's demise led to an offer in 1978 from Brabham, the team owned by Bernie Ecclestone and managed by Herbie Blash; people who would become central to Charlie's life. [6], In 1988 Whiting became Technical Delegate to Formula One of the sport's governing body, the Fdration Internationale de l'Automobile (FIA), and in 1997 he was appointed FIA Director and Safety Delegate. Following the demise of the team, he joined Bernie Ecclestone's Brabham team, where he would stay for the following decade, becoming chief mechanic for the World Drivers' Championship successes of Nelson Piquet in 1981 and 1983. FIA Director of Formula 1 Charlie Whiting sadly passed away this morning in Melbourne, aged 66, as the result of a pulmonary embolism, three days before the Australian Grand Prix which will open the F1 season.
